public class InvocableDataSource extends InvocableComponent
Modifier and Type | Field and Description |
---|---|
static String |
DATA_SOURCE_METHOD_NAME |
static String |
VALIDATOR_METHOD_NAME |
Constructor and Description |
---|
InvocableDataSource(DataSourceDefinition definition,
Method method,
Object instance,
Optional<DataSourceValidator> validator) |
Modifier and Type | Method and Description |
---|---|
void |
invoke(Parameters parameters,
ActivityContextMap activityContextMap,
ContextVariables contextVariables)
Invokes this component with given parameters.
|
protected Object |
invokeWithResult(Parameters parameters,
Object... instances) |
getDeclaringClass, getInvocableMethod, invoke, toString
equals, getCategories, getContextVariables, getDeprecationDescription, getDescription, getDocumentationLink, getIcon, getId, getName, getParameter, getParameters, getSource, hashCode, isDeprecated, setDeprecated, setSource
public static final String DATA_SOURCE_METHOD_NAME
public static final String VALIDATOR_METHOD_NAME
public InvocableDataSource(DataSourceDefinition definition, Method method, Object instance, Optional<DataSourceValidator> validator)
protected Object invokeWithResult(Parameters parameters, Object... instances)
invokeWithResult
in class InvocableComponent
public void invoke(Parameters parameters, ActivityContextMap activityContextMap, ContextVariables contextVariables)
InvocableComponent
invoke
in class InvocableComponent
parameters
- parametersactivityContextMap
- Variables context from activityCopyright © 2023 Suncode. All rights reserved.